Transaction 1d6eb8120ef913683390a560c81a316dd2be260774fcd68402a7291c1806c79a
1 Input
1 Output
-
1d6eb8120ef913683390a560c81a316dd2be260774fcd68402a7291c1806c79a:0
- value
- 1334350
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acc14df898b92b3a5393654045efdf62c49c1671 OP_EQUAL
- address
- 3HSTiaMY1TizxUU5UceBTbxs8wesY7o6EC